Taste Holdings, the owners of the Scooters Pizza, Maxi’s, St Elmo’s Woodfired Pizza and NWJ brands, announced today (October 17) that it is in negotiations to acquire the 160 franchised outlet business of The Fish & Chip Company (www.fishandchipco.co.za), the  largest chain by number of outlets and market leader in the take-away fish category.

Taste Holdings CEO Carlo Gonzaga says: “Taste sees massive opportunities for growth in the business as over 100 of the 160 outlets are in the Gauteng area which means that the other provinces are largely untapped. In addition, the low set up costs of just R400 000 excl VAT offers greater investment opportunities for franchisees.

“The deal will also add volume to the current manufacturing capabilities within Taste and exposes Taste to the lower LSM segment through one of the largest chains operating in that sector.”
